comparemela.com

Top Locations Tagged with Fairfield Service Plaza I 95

Fairfield Service Plaza I 95 in United States - /Restaurant near fairfield/Restaurant near Fairfield

1). Service Plaza

Fairfield Service Plaza I 95 in India - 380006/Business-center near Ahmedabad

2). Fair Field Service Company Ahmedabad India

vimarsana © 2020. All Rights Reserved.